Montréal saxophonist Yves Charuest has invited Spanish pianist Agustí Fernández, Montréal-born US-based drummer Peter Valsamis, and Montréal bassist Nicolas Caloia for an evening of improvised music characterized by instrumental intricacy, sonic exploration, and deep musical connection.
Yves Charuest – saxophone
Agustí Fernández – piano
Nicolas Caloia – doublebass
Peter Valsamis – drums

Yves Charuest

Canadian saxophonist Yves Charuest has worked on the jazz and new music scene in the 1980-90s with many canadian musicians such as Michel Ratté, Jean Beaudet, Guillaume Dostaler, Lisle Ellis and Jean Derome, in different groups and projects: I Like Jazz, Evidence, Duo Charuest-Ratté, Trio Michel Ratté, Wreck’s Progress, among others.
Charuest was also a member of the Peter Kowald Trio (1985-1990) with Louis Moholo and played with William Parker, John Betsch and Mathias Schubert.
More recently, Charuest has been involved on many projects: Duo Charuest-Caloia, Murray Street Band, Ratchet Orchestra, The Disguises, Charuest/Shalabi/Caloia and Four-sided Circle, with Nicolas Caloia, Lori Freedman, John Heward, William Parker, Sam Shalabi, Scott Thomson and Josh Zubot.


Agustí Fernández


Agustí Fernández (Palma de Mallorca, 1954), with a perfectly based career and a well-deserved international reputation, is one of the Spanish musicians of major international projection and a world reference in the field of improvised music. Fernández has worked with the founding fathers of the free improvisation scene Peter Kowald, Derek Bailey, Evan Parker and Barry Guy, a.m.o., and with improvisers from all over the world. He is a member of the Evan Parker Electro-acoustic Ensemble and of the Barry Guy New Orchestra, since 2002. He appears on more than 50 CDs so far.
